SAFETY PRECAUTIONS GR-SXM37-EN.fm Page 4 Monday, November 29, 2004 4:15 PM The EPA certified RBRC® Battery Recycling Seal on the nickel-cadmium (Ni-Cd) battery indicates JVC is voluntarily participating in an industry program to collect and recycle these batteries at the end of their useful life, when taken out of service in the United States. The RBRC® program provides a convenient alternative to placing used Ni-Cd batteries into the trash or the municipal waste stream, which may be illegal in your area.

• Manual Tracking may not work with tapes recorded on other VCRs or camcorders. Connections To A TV/VCR 1) Make sure all units are turned off. 2) Connect the camcorder to a TV or VCR. If using both TV and VCR, connect the VCR output to the TV input. 3) Turn on all units. Set the VCR to its AUX input mode, and set the TV to its VIDEO mode. • Use the AC Adapter as the power supply. • The S-Video cable connection can improve the dubbed picture quality. The S-Video cable is optional.

TROUBLESHOOTING Before consulting your JVC dealer, please check the following to see if you can correct the problem yourself. Vertical white lines appear when shooting a very bright object. • This sometimes occurs when the contrast between the background and the object is great. It is not a defect of the camcorder. The tape is running, but there is no playback picture. • The TV has not been set to its VIDEO mode or channel. • If A/V connection is used, the TV’s VIDEO/TV Switch has not been set to VIDEO.

LCD Monitor 1) To prevent damage to the LCD monitor, DO NOT… … push it strongly or apply any shocks. … place the camcorder with the LCD monitor on the bottom. 2) To prolong service life… … avoid rubbing it with coarse cloth. 3) Beware of the following phenomena for LCD monitor use. These are not malfunctions: • While using the camcorder, the surface around the LCD monitor and/or the back of the LCD monitor may heat up. • If you leave power on for a long time, the surface around the LCD monitor becomes hot.
